Iced Tea Restaurants in Heidelberg
Show restaurants on map
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Heidelberg, Max-Joseph-Straße 1, 69126, Heidelberg, Germany
Vegetarian Friendly, Serves Alcohol, Takeout, Outdoor seating
3.9
Menu
Table booking
3.9
Menu
Table booking
City: Heidelberg, Speyerer Str. 1, 69115 Heidelberg, Baden-Wurttemberg, Germany
Waitstaff, Families with children, Card Payment, Parking Available
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Heidelberg, Hauptstraße 160, 69117, Heidelberg, Germany
"Cool Cafe n awesome Poppyseed cake"
4
Menu
Table booking
4
Menu
Table booking
City: Heidelberg, Speyerer Str. 15, 69124, Heidelberg, Germany
"Delicious steak and the steak sauces they include are really good too. The sides are vegetables and potatoes, and both are tasty. I got a smoked salmo..."
4
Menu
Table booking
4
Menu
Table booking
City: Heidelberg, Bahnhofstr. 29, 69115, Heidelberg, Germany
Delivery, Street Parking, Television, Outdoor seating
Price
The Average price for Iced Tea is:
$2.3
Feedback
These reviews refer only to the mentioned ingredients.